Momentus Inc. reports developments in commercial space operations, satellite technology, in-space transportation, and orbital infrastructure services. The company offers satellites, satellite components, and services built around its Vigoride orbital service vehicle, including hosted payload support, last-mile satellite delivery, and in-orbit servicing capabilities for government, defense, and commercial customers.
Recurring Momentus news includes Vigoride mission launches and commissioning updates, payload operations, design-review milestones, NASA and U.S. Department of Defense contract activity, and technology demonstrations involving propulsion, communications, onboard computing, and in-space assembly. Momentus Inc. (NASDAQ: MNTS) has announced an inducement award granted to a new employee involving 950,251 restricted stock units (RSUs), valued at approximately $470,279 based on the $0.49 closing price on April 20, 2023. The RSUs will vest over four years, contingent upon the employee's continued service.
Momentus, a U.S. commercial space company, specializes in orbital transportation and in-space infrastructure services. Their innovative water plasma-based propulsion system aims to enhance space operations. The company highlights a commitment to making in-space transportation and services more viable.

Momentus Inc. (NASDAQ: MNTS), a U.S. commercial space company, will be attending the Space Symposium 2023 from April 17-20 in Colorado Springs, Colorado. The company aims to meet the needs of commercial and government space customers with its innovative technology solutions, including zero Delta-V services and custom orbital delivery. Notable participation includes Chief Legal Officer Paul Ney, who will be involved in a speaking role at the General Counsels Forum addressing critical industry issues. Momentus recently successfully launched its Vigoride-6 mission and continues testing its Microwave Electrothermal Thruster propulsion system using water as a propellant, enhancing efficiency and safety. Momentus is poised to support U.S. government missions through innovative space technologies.
Momentus Inc. (NASDAQ: MNTS), a commercial space company, has advanced its Microwave Electrothermal Thruster (MET) testing campaign, completing over a dozen test firings. The MET, which uses solar power and distilled water as propellant, enhances safety and cost-efficiency in orbital operations. The company has successfully raised the spacecraft's altitude by nearly a kilometer through multiple burns. Momentus plans to utilize this technology for a custom orbital delivery service, specifically targeting the release of the Zeus satellite for its Qosmosys customer at a circular altitude of 538 km.
Chief Technology Officer Rob Schwarz emphasized the MET's potential for safety and efficiency, envisioning applications ranging from low-Earth orbit missions to lunar refueling. The Vigoride Orbital Service Vehicle aims to establish a new standard for in-space transportation.
Momentus Inc. (NASDAQ: MNTS) successfully launched its third Vigoride Orbital Service Vehicle (OSV) on April 14, 2023, aboard the SpaceX Transporter-7 mission. This mission aims to deliver two satellites for NASA's LLITED mission while utilizing Microwave Electrothermal Thruster (MET) technology, which uses water as propellant for orbital adjustments.
The Vigoride-6 mission is noted as the most complex yet, with significant Delta-V requirements. Alongside NASA's payloads, it will carry additional satellites for various clients. A technology demonstration of the Tape Spring Solar Array (TASSA) is also included, aimed at reducing costs and improving efficiency in satellite operations.
This launch marks a new phase for Momentus, as it will operate two spacecraft concurrently, enhancing its operational capabilities.
